The Crossing Golf Outing takes place May 1, 2026, at Kirksville Country Club. This open competition features individual play using the stableford scoring format, which rewards points based on net score performance at each hole rather than traditional stroke counting. The event welcomes golfers of all skill levels.

Kirksville Country Club is an 18-hole golf course located in Northern Missouri at the intersection of Highway 63 south and Highway 6 east. Set on over 100 acres of rolling terrain, the course features some of the fastest and well-maintained greens in the state, presenting a challenging layout for golfers of varying skill levels. The rolling landscape provides natural elevation changes that contribute to the course's difficulty and visual appeal. Beyond the golf course itself, the facility offers comprehensive amenities including a driving range, full-service pro shop, swimming pool, lounge, and bar and grill. The club hosts various tournaments and events throughout the year, including a junior golf program open to youth ages 7-15 and competitive events such as the KCC 3-Man Scramble.
